C# Класс ManagedCuda.CudaOccupancy.cudaOccFuncAttributes

define our own cudaOccFuncAttributes to stay consistent with the original header file
Показать файл Открыть проект Примеры использования класса

Открытые свойства

Свойство Тип Описание
maxThreadsPerBlock int
numRegs int
partitionedGCConfig cudaOccPartitionedGCConfig
sharedSizeBytes ManagedCuda.BasicTypes.SizeT

Открытые методы

Метод Описание
cudaOccFuncAttributes ( ) : System

cudaOccFuncAttributes ( CudaKernel aKernel ) : System

cudaOccFuncAttributes ( int aMaxThreadsPerBlock, int aNumRegs, ManagedCuda.BasicTypes.SizeT aSharedSizeBytes, cudaOccPartitionedGCConfig partitionedGC ) : System

cudaOccFuncAttributes

Описание методов

cudaOccFuncAttributes() публичный Метод

public cudaOccFuncAttributes ( ) : System
Результат System

cudaOccFuncAttributes() публичный Метод

public cudaOccFuncAttributes ( CudaKernel aKernel ) : System
aKernel CudaKernel
Результат System

cudaOccFuncAttributes() публичный Метод

cudaOccFuncAttributes
public cudaOccFuncAttributes ( int aMaxThreadsPerBlock, int aNumRegs, ManagedCuda.BasicTypes.SizeT aSharedSizeBytes, cudaOccPartitionedGCConfig partitionedGC ) : System
aMaxThreadsPerBlock int
aNumRegs int
aSharedSizeBytes ManagedCuda.BasicTypes.SizeT Only the static part shared memory (without dynamic allocations)
partitionedGC cudaOccPartitionedGCConfig
Результат System

Описание свойств

maxThreadsPerBlock публичное свойство

public int maxThreadsPerBlock
Результат int

numRegs публичное свойство

public int numRegs
Результат int

partitionedGCConfig публичное свойство

public cudaOccPartitionedGCConfig partitionedGCConfig
Результат cudaOccPartitionedGCConfig

sharedSizeBytes публичное свойство

public SizeT,ManagedCuda.BasicTypes sharedSizeBytes
Результат ManagedCuda.BasicTypes.SizeT